Danyal Rehman, Comm Lab Fellow

Comm Lab Fellow

Danyal Rehman is a doctoral candidate in the Rohsenow Kendall Heat Transfer Laboratory under Prof. John Lienhard. His research focuses on improving global access to clean water through energy-efficient desalination. His work involves the development of computational frameworks to accurately characterize and predict how these systems perform under variable conditions.

Previously, he received his B.A.Sc. in Mechanical Engineering from the University of Toronto. During his time there, he worked on a start-up in rural Nepal and also completed a 16-month internship at Pratt & Whitney troubleshooting gas turbine engines for private jets. Through these experiences, he has learned the value of effective verbal and written communication for diverse audiences and is excited to share his learnings with students and colleagues.
